Overview
PeelON develops plant-based biodegradable and compostable films that extend the shelf life of fruits and vegetables by up to 3x and sells on a B2B model to farmers, exporters, and retailers. It offers two flagship products: PeelON-Fresh, liners for bulk shipments, and PeelON-Retail+, retail-ready bags with natural antimicrobial agents and ethylene scavengers. The company reports commercial deployments across crops including cilantro, broccoli, leafy greens, rambutan, and banana, with clients in Maharashtra and Andhra Pradesh in India and in Texas, Florida, and California in the US. Co-founded in 2020, PeelON has active collaborations with universities and compostable materials labs in the USA and India. The company plans to expand production capacity in India and the US, become the go-to packaging solution for sustainable exporters in India, Mexico, and Southeast Asia, and launch retail compostable packaging formats in the US and Canadian markets. It also aims to pilot a blockchain-enabled traceability platform for carbon and shelf-life validation.
